Skip to content

Commit 36c25f6

Browse files
TO-249 replace with never sleep mode
1 parent 55c6db4 commit 36c25f6

File tree

1 file changed

+17
-0
lines changed

1 file changed

+17
-0
lines changed

tasks/Darwin.yml

+17
Original file line numberDiff line numberDiff line change
@@ -9,6 +9,23 @@
99
changed_when: false
1010
become: true
1111

12+
- name: Never Sleep Mode
13+
command: "{{ item }}"
14+
with_items:
15+
- pmset -a standbydelay 0
16+
- pmset -a displaysleep 0
17+
- pmset -a disablesleep 1
18+
- pmset -a disksleep 0
19+
- pmset -a hibernatemode 0
20+
- pmset disablesleep 1
21+
# Not sure the stuff below works
22+
- systemsetup -setsleep Never
23+
- systemsetup -setharddisksleep Never
24+
- systemsetup -setcomputersleep Never
25+
- systemsetup -setdisplaysleep Never
26+
changed_when: false
27+
become: true
28+
1229
- name: Ensure homebrew is installed
1330
ansible.builtin.include_role:
1431
name: geerlingguy.mac.homebrew

0 commit comments

Comments
 (0)